zkVM Underconstrained Vulnerability

Due to a missing constraint in the rv32im circuit, any 3-register RISC-V instruction including remu and divu in risc0-zkvm 2.0.0, 2.0.1, and 2.0.2 are vulnerable to an attack by a malicious prover. CVE-2024-32481

Vyper is a pythonic Smart Contract Language for the Ethereum virtual machine. Starting in version 0.3.8 and prior to version 0.4.0b1, when looping over a range of the form rangestart, start + N, if start is negative, the execution will always revert.
